๐Ÿ’ฐ MacKenzie Scott Drops $70M for HBCUs

Billionaire philanthropist MacKenzie Scott just blessed UNCF with a $70 million gift to boost endowments across 37 HBCUs. Thatโ€™s generational impact right there.

๐ŸŽฌ Elijah M. Cooper: From The Yard to Prime Time

Morehouseโ€™s own Elijah M. Cooper is out here doing it all โ€” hitting the books by day, shining on screen by night. Back this fall as Harry Grant in 9-1-1, Elijah is showing the world that HBCU hustle is built different. And when heโ€™s not on set learning from legends like Angela Bassett, heโ€™s building Tints Streetwear and carrying on his SpelHouse family legacy.

Scholarship Spotlight: UNCF x PlayStation Career Pathways Program

Level up your future with mentorship and funding from Sony PlayStation. Open to sophomores at HBCUs or UNCF schools in business, engineering, or creative game design.

  • ๐Ÿ“ Eligibility: Sophomore at HBCU/UNCF school; GPA 2.5+; majors in Business, Engineering, or Creative Game Design

  • ๐Ÿ’ฐ Award: Up to $30,000 over 3 years

  • ๐Ÿ“… Deadline: October 17, 2025 (11:59 PM EST)

๐Ÿค– Morgan State Grad Launches AI Agent for HBCU Athletes

Peter Iwuh, a 24-year-old Morgan State alum and founder of Tykoon Sports Agency, just launched Tykoon AI โ€” a game-changing platform designed to support HBCU and small-school athletes in the NIL space. From helping athletes secure brand deals and merch to creating weekly content plans, Tykoon AI puts overlooked student-athletes back in the spotlight.

๐Ÿšจ FVSU Suspends Band Ahead of Homecoming

Fort Valley State University has suspended its Blue Machine Marching Band after hazing allegations surfaced โ€” just days before the Wildcatsโ€™ October 4th homecoming game against Central State.
